Job Description

Talent Acquisition Manager role based in Beverly Hills, CA with a hybrid schedule, responsible for building and executing full-cycle recruiting strategies across California and expanding into multi-state markets, partnering with firm leadership to attract attorney and staff talent.

Responsibilities

  • Partner with firm leadership to define hiring needs and create role-specific recruiting strategies across California and the expanding multi-state footprint
  • Manage full-cycle recruiting: sourcing, screening, coordinating interviews, and conducting virtual interviews
  • Source and engage passive candidates for attorney and litigation support roles through networking, referrals, legal recruiting platforms, and direct outreach
  • Build and maintain relationships with law schools, legal recruiting agencies, and professional associations to create a strong talent pipeline
  • Monitor trends in the legal market, including attorney turnover and firms experiencing departures, using AI-powered tools to proactively identify recruiting opportunities
  • Partner with specialized recruiting agencies to fill niche positions, manage agency relationships, and ensure candidates meet firm standards
  • Develop and refine job descriptions, interview rubrics, and evaluation criteria with hiring attorneys
  • Ensure a positive, professional candidate experience that reflects the firm's reputation and mission
  • Track recruiting metrics and provide regular reporting and recommendations to firm leadership
  • Stay current on employment law recruiting trends, compensation benchmarks, and competitive hiring practices across Los Angeles and broader multi-state legal markets
  • Support broader HR functions as needed, including onboarding coordination and employer branding initiatives
